How Could You Leave
"Jon, I'm not going to do the chemotherapy." Trinity spoke, breaking the long and awkward silence as they sat on the bed in Jonathan's bedroom.
"What!" His blue-gray eyes met hers, practically piercing her as she saw the shock in his eyes. "You have too, this isn't just a cold, Trin. People die from leukemia."
"The chemo will kill our baby! Our unborn son!" Trinity responded, tears pooling in her eyes.
"Keyword there is 'unborn'. We could always have more children, instead of you playing Russian Roulette with your life!" Jonathan's voice raised, the muscles in his face becoming more visible as he tried to reason with his fiancée.
"Jonathan! How could you say that! Getting pregnant in the first place was a miracle Jon! You know I struggle with infertility issues, getting pregnant again could be a gamble! I would rather die than take an unborn infants life. He wouldn't even be given a chance!" Trinity yelled at him, tears streaming down her face, her mascara traveling down her face with the tears.
"So you would die for a child you may never get to know? Leave me alone? Leave our son motherless? You would rather die for a person you don't know, than stay living with your Husband? You'd leave me, after I've given you everything." Jonathan's fists clenched, which slightly frightened Trinity, though she could see the pain on his face.
"I can't deal with the guilt of killing a baby! Why can't you understand that Jon?" She buried her head in her palms, not being able to meet his gaze.
"Because I love you too much to let you kill yourself! I cannot live without you, Trin." He put his hand on her shoulder as she tried to leave, pulling her back. He choked on his words, tears brimming his eyes.
"Yeah you can. You've lived 26 years without me." She responded bitterly, shaking off his hand, opening the door to his penthouse, and closed it without looking back.
The red glint of a garnet encased in silver lay on the hardwood floor. The engagement ring he had given Trinity. He picked it up, running his thumb over the cursive engraved letters:TB & JM.
She left it intentionally, she lefthim.
A tear ran down his cheek, falling onto the floor. Everything used to be perfectly fine, and now everything went to hell.
